Function
Acts as a ligand for Notch receptors. Blocks the differentiation of progenitor cells into the B-cell lineage while promoting the emergence of a population of cells with the characteristics of a T-cell/NK-cell precursor. -
Tissue specificity
Expressed in heart and pancreas, with lower expression in brain and muscle and almost no expression in placenta, lung, liver and kidney. -
Sequence similarities
Contains 1 DSL domain.
Contains 8 EGF-like domains. -
Post-translational
modificationsUbiquitinated by MIB (MIB1 or MIB2), leading to its endocytosis and subsequent degradation. -
Cellular localization
Membrane. - Information by UniProt
